What is the 1394 controller?

IEEE 1394 is an interface standard for a serial bus for high-speed communications and isochronous real-time data transfer. It was developed in the late 1980s and early 1990s by Apple in cooperation with a number of companies, primarily Sony and Panasonic. Apple called the interface FireWire.

Is FireWire dead?

Firewire didn’t die. It’s still in use in many high-end setups, and you can still buy Firewire drives today. But it definitely became a niche product, with even Apple eventually dropping the port from its MacBooks.

Does Windows 10 support FireWire?

Microsoft has officially discontinued support for Firewire (IEEE1394) with the introduction of Windows 10 OS, but there is a workaround that many SPOT customers have used successfully. It involves installing the legacy FireWire drivers into the Windows 10 OS.

Why did we stop using FireWire?

Intel decided to withdraw its support for FireWire—to pull the plug on efforts to build FireWire into its chipsets—and instead throw its weight behind USB 2.0, which would have a maximum speed of 480 megabits a second (more like 280, or 30 to 40 MB/s, in practice).

Is the vt6315 host controller compatible with 1394?

VT6315-Series host controllers provide high performance serial connectivity by implementing Link and Physical (PHY) layers for both IEEE 1394 and 1394a High Performance Serial Bus. The controllers are compliant with 1394 OHCI rev. 1.1 with DMA engine support for high performance data transfer via a 32-bit bus master PCI host bus interface.

How does the IEEE 1394 bus driver work?

For the programming guide, see IEEE 1394 bus. An IEEE 1394 driver uses the IRP_MJ_INTERNAL_DEVICE_CONTROL IRP, with IoControlCode IOCTL_1394_CLASS, to communicate with the bus driver. The driver has access to all operations provided by the IEEE 1394 bus and its host controller through this request.
